In the given figure, a diode D is connected to an external resistance R=100 Ω and an e.m.f. of 3.5 V. If the barrier potential developed across the diode is 0.5 V, the current in the circuit will be

Options

(a) 20 mA
(b) 35 mA
(c) 30 mA
(d) 40 mA

Correct Answer:

30 mA
